We survey results and open questions about the p-ranks and Newton polygons
of Jacobians of curves in positive characteristic p. We prove some geometric
results about the p-rank stratification of the moduli space of
(hyperelliptic) curves. For example, if 0≤f≤g−1, we prove that
every component of the p-rank f+1 stratum of Mg contains a
component of the p-rank f stratum in its closure. We prove that the
p-rank f stratum of Mg is connected. For all primes
p and all g≥4, we demonstrate the existence of a Jacobian of a smooth
curve, defined over Fp, whose Newton polygon has slopes
{0,41,43,1}. We include partial results about the
generic Newton polygons of curves of given genus g and p-rank f.Comment: 16 pages, to appear in Algebraic Curves and Finite Fields: Codes,
